Understanding Protein’s Role in Your Body

Protein is a vital nutrient that acts as the building block for muscles, skin, enzymes, and hormones. Unlike fats and carbohydrates, proteins are made up of amino acids—some of which your body can’t produce and must get from food. This makes protein essential for growth, repair, and overall maintenance of bodily functions.

Your body constantly breaks down and rebuilds proteins. This ongoing process means you need a steady supply of protein every day to replace what’s lost. Without enough protein, your muscles can weaken, your immune system may falter, and your recovery from injuries slows down.

Why Protein Intake Varies Between Individuals

Not everyone needs the same amount of protein. Factors like age, sex, physical activity level, and health status influence how much protein you should consume daily. For example:

    • Children and teenagers: Need more protein per pound of body weight due to growth spurts.
    • Athletes: Require extra protein to repair muscle damage from training.
    • Older adults: Benefit from higher protein intake to prevent muscle loss with aging.
    • Pregnant or breastfeeding women: Need additional protein for fetal development and milk production.

Understanding these differences helps tailor your intake to meet your specific needs.

How Much Protein Should You Have? Official Guidelines

The Recommended Dietary Allowance (RDA) established by health authorities provides a baseline. For average adults:

    • Men: Approximately 56 grams per day.
    • Women: Approximately 46 grams per day.

These numbers are based on consuming about 0.8 grams of protein per kilogram (or roughly 0.36 grams per pound) of body weight daily. This amount is meant to cover the needs of most healthy individuals.

However, this is just a minimum recommendation designed to prevent deficiency rather than optimize health or performance.

The Impact of Physical Activity on Protein Needs

If you’re physically active—especially if you do strength training or endurance sports—your muscles undergo stress that requires more repair. This raises your protein requirements beyond the RDA.

For example:

    • Endurance athletes may need around 1.2 to 1.4 grams per kilogram daily.
    • Strength athletes or bodybuilders often require between 1.6 to 2.0 grams per kilogram daily.

This boost supports muscle recovery, growth, and performance improvements.

The Science Behind Protein Quality and Timing

Not all proteins are created equal. They differ in their amino acid profiles and how efficiently your body can use them.

Complete vs Incomplete Proteins

Proteins from animal sources—meat, poultry, fish, eggs, dairy—are considered complete because they contain all nine essential amino acids in adequate amounts.

Plant-based proteins like beans, lentils, nuts, seeds, and grains often lack one or more essential amino acids but can be combined throughout the day to meet requirements.

Why Timing Matters

Distributing protein intake evenly across meals maximizes muscle protein synthesis—the process that builds new muscle tissue.

Research shows that consuming around 20-30 grams of high-quality protein every three to four hours throughout the day supports optimal muscle maintenance and growth.

Eating a large portion at just one meal isn’t as effective as spreading it out.

A Practical Look at Protein Sources and Their Content

Knowing how much protein is in common foods helps you plan meals effectively. Here’s a handy table showing typical servings:

Food Item Serving Size Protein Content (grams)
Chicken breast (cooked) 3 ounces (85g) 26 g
Canned tuna (in water) 3 ounces (85g) 22 g
Lentils (cooked) 1 cup (198g) 18 g
Egg (large) 1 egg (50g) 6 g
Greek yogurt (plain) 6 ounces (170g) 15 g
Cottage cheese (low-fat) ½ cup (113g) 14 g
Tofu (firm) ½ cup (126g) 10 g
Brown rice (cooked) 1 cup (195g) 5 g

This table highlights how easy it is to meet your daily needs by mixing different sources throughout the day.

The Role of Protein in Weight Management and Metabolism

Protein influences metabolism more than fats or carbs because it requires more energy for digestion—a phenomenon called the thermic effect of food. This means eating protein can slightly boost calorie burning after meals.

Moreover, high-protein diets increase feelings of fullness by affecting hunger hormones such as ghrelin and peptide YY. This helps reduce overall calorie intake naturally without feeling deprived.

If weight loss or maintenance is your goal, increasing protein intake while reducing carbs or fats modestly can support fat loss while preserving lean muscle mass.

Avoiding Excessive Protein Intake Risks

While getting enough protein is crucial, consuming too much isn’t necessarily better—and could strain kidneys if underlying issues exist.

Most healthy people tolerate high-protein diets well but aim not to exceed about twice the RDA unless supervised by a healthcare professional.

Extremely high intakes over long periods might cause dehydration or nutrient imbalances if not balanced with other foods like fruits and vegetables.

The Connection Between Aging and Protein Needs

As people age past their 50s or 60s, maintaining muscle mass becomes harder due to natural declines in hormone levels and physical activity. This condition is called sarcopenia—the gradual loss of skeletal muscle mass.

Increasing daily protein intake beyond standard recommendations helps counteract this loss by stimulating muscle repair mechanisms more effectively in older adults.

Experts suggest older adults aim for at least 1.0-1.2 grams per kilogram daily with an emphasis on high-quality proteins distributed evenly across meals.

Nutritional Strategies for Older Adults Include:

    • Eating more dairy products like yogurt or cheese for easy-to-digest complete proteins.
    • Including legumes combined with grains for plant-based options.
    • Considering supplementation if appetite is low or dietary restrictions exist.
    • Engaging in resistance exercises alongside proper nutrition for best results.

The Relationship Between Protein Intake and Muscle Building

Muscle growth depends on creating a positive nitrogen balance where intake exceeds breakdown during exercise recovery phases.

Consuming adequate amounts immediately after workouts accelerates this process by providing amino acids needed for repair.

For those focused on bodybuilding or strength training:

    • A target range between 1.6-2.0 grams per kilogram supports hypertrophy effectively.
    • Combining resistance training with timed protein doses yields optimal gains.
    • Including leucine-rich foods such as whey protein enhances anabolic signaling pathways.

Without enough dietary protein paired with consistent training stimulus, muscle gains will plateau even if workouts are intense.

The Impact of Plant-Based Diets on Meeting Protein Needs

Plant-based diets have surged in popularity due to ethical concerns or health preferences but require careful planning to ensure sufficient quality proteins are consumed daily.

Mixing various plant sources such as beans + rice + nuts ensures all essential amino acids are covered — known as complementary proteins.

Vegetarians might need slightly higher total intakes (~10% more) because plant proteins generally have lower digestibility compared to animal sources.

Examples include:

    • Chickpeas & quinoa salad combining legumes & grains.
    • Peanut butter on whole-grain bread.
    • Tofu stir-fry with mixed vegetables & brown rice.

Supplementation with isolated plant proteins like pea or soy powders can also help meet targets conveniently.
